From November 12 to November 17, a week of the CEC of Computational Information Disciplines was held in Kostanay Construction College, during which special events, lessons and seminars were held by teachers of special disciplines.

So, on November 13, the teachers Salkenova M.K. and Tertyshnik OS held an open extra-curricular event called “Acquaintance with the profession” Programmer “for students of the group 341 VTIPO-1, who just started their educational process in our college.

The main purpose of the event was to familiarize with the specifics of the profession “Programmer”, for this students first were given general definitions on this topic, and then the children, having divided into 2 teams, told their notions about what it should be. In order to understand which of the two teams was closer to the correct answers, students were shown a fragment from the animated series “Kaleidoscope of Professions” – “Programmer”, where they were told in detail about all types of work and areas of programmers.

Also, students managed to ask questions to the invited guest –– engineer for information and technical security systems in the bank – Aisin Galikhan. Galikhan Maratovich told the children what skills a programmer should possess and what needs to be done now, as students, for that.

Next, the guys played a game in which they themselves compiled an algorithm for the actions of the robot in order to achieve the goal set by the scenario. One participant from each team was chosen as robots.

At the end of the event a synquain was drawn up on the topic “Programmer” and everyone could note for himself that this profession was not only in demand, but also very exciting and multilateral.

On the second day of the week, the CEC teacher Feofilaktov DA held an open lesson with students of group 311 WTIPO-4, who had an internship in the discipline “Microprocessor technology” on the theme “Study of logical elements.” The goal of the lesson was the study of a logic circuit that implements logic operations based on integrated circuits. Students consolidated their knowledge of the basis of logic algebra and learned how to select an elementary base for building nodes and devices, as well as to build functional diagrams of nodes and devices of microprocessor systems in a special program Electronics WorkBench.

Also on this day, the teacher Seychanova D.G. held a training seminar for teachers “The use of modern information and communication technologies in the educational process of the college”, during which she shared an innovative approach to conducting lessons. Dinara Gabitovna told her colleagues how using modern technologies you can:

– create electronic tests on various topics, as well as build a didactic game in the form of an exciting quest;

– create a personal site of the teacher, where you can choose the design, menu items; upload your portfolio and organize feedback with students;

The most spectacular part of the seminar was the display of 3D tags, with the help of which there are great opportunities in presenting large-scale projects in three-dimensional form. This will allow students to present their work in 3D-format, as well as to study in depth the mechanism of work and the structure of complex objects not only outside, but also inside it.

Each of the teachers present has discovered something new for himself and, in the future, whenever possible will apply the acquired knowledge in conducting interactive lessons.

On November 15, a seminar “Your Opportunities, Student!” Was held, in which students of 1-2 courses took part. During the seminar, participants were told about various kinds of contests and competitions in which students of the Kostanay Construction College take an active part every year.

In order for them to be able to try in practice to create their own project, they were asked to invent their own business, to argue the estimated costs, profits, and all related moments for the realization of their idea. An important part of the seminar was to correctly explain their ideas and defend their positions before potential investors.

Students offered various projects, most of which are related to IT technologies. Each idea was carefully dismantled by the participants of the seminar and young businessmen could find out in which plan they still need to refine their project for successful implementation to the masses.
